Transaction 0859c3421d15d3b9db4f2861000385075cea83c46856a3b31710ffcc3243de7b

1 Input
1 Outputs
  • 0859c3421d15d3b9db4f2861000385075cea83c46856a3b31710ffcc3243de7b:0
  • value  511479
    address  1ES2QjA88mkwLKw3XBzDJiHdVg5W4Yvrws